随着数字化转型的加速,企业级应用的开发越来越注重高效集成与数据互通,欧e App作为一款面向欧洲市场的综合性服务型应用,其核心功能涵盖支付、物流、电商等多个模块,而“对接源码”则是实现其与第三方系统(如银行API、物流服务商、电商平台等)无缝连接的关键技术基础,源码对接不仅决定了欧e App的功能扩展性,更直接影响用户体验、运营效率及数据安全性,本文将从技术实现、核心挑战及行业价值三个维度,深度解析欧e App对接源码的实践逻辑。
欧e App的对接源码并非单一模块,而是由多个子系统协同工作的集成化解决方案,其技术架构可拆解为以下核心层:
欧e App需对接欧洲地区多样化的第三方服务(如SEPA支付标准、欧盟GDPR数据规范等),因此协议适配层是源码对接的第一道关卡,该层通过封装统一的API接口(如RESTful API、GraphQL),将不同协议(如HTTP/HTTPS、SOAP、WebSocket)转换为应用内部可识别的数据格式,对接德国银行支付系统时,需将欧元支付指令(SEPA Credit Transfer)转换为App内的交易请求对象,同时处理汇率转换、手续费计算等逻辑。
数据交互层负责源码对接中的请求调度、数据加密与异步处理,核心技术包括:

业务逻辑层是源码对接的“大脑”,根据不同对接场景(如支付、物流、身份验证)封装独立的服务模块。
源码对接的稳定性需依赖完善的监控机制,该层通过ELK(Elasticsearch Logstash Kibana)日志系统实时追踪接口调用状态,设置告警阈值(如接口响应超时、错误率超过5%),并采用熔断器模式(Hystrix/Sentinel)在第三方服务故障时自动降级,避免App整体崩溃。

欧洲各国对数据隐私、金融监管的要求存在差异(如德国的 BDSG、法国的 CNIL),解决方案:在源码中设计“合规配置模块”,通过动态加载地区化规则,实现数据存储位置、用户授权流程的灵活适配,针对德国用户,支付数据需存储在本地服务器,且需明确获取“双因素认证”授权。
服务商接口升级可能导致源码兼容性问题,解决方案:采用“版本隔离 适配器模式”,为不同版本的第三方接口维护独立的适配器代码,通过灰度发布逐步切换,降低业务中断风险。

在促销活动期间,支付接口可能面临瞬时千级并发请求,解决方案:通过Redis缓存热点数据(如商品库存、用户地址),并利用CDN加速静态资源加载,同时对接源码中引入分布式锁(如Redisson),防止超卖或重复支付问题。
欧e App的对接源码不仅提升了自身的技术壁垒,更为行业提供了可复用的集成范式:
随着AI与区块链技术的融入,欧e App的对接源码将进一步向“智能化”与“去中心化”演进,通过智能合约实现跨境支付的自动化清算,利用联邦学习技术实现跨平台数据隐私保护下的联合建模,持续巩固其在欧洲市场的竞争优势。